Does AutoCorrect correct every word I type?

Global AutoCorrect automatically corrects many of your spelling mistakes in the background so you can focus on your work and spend less time spell-checking. Sometimes, however, homophones or ambiguous words leave Global AutoCorrect uncertain. If that’s the case, it won’t just guess.

If the word is too close to another word for Global AutoCorrect to decide, you will have the option to check which words Global AutoCorrect is thinking of and then select the option. This happens by pressing the F2 in a Windows computer and shift+command+A in a macOS computer. Once you have told Global AutoCorrect what the correct word is, next time it knows to correct it for you.
